A Systematic Review of Walking Program for Older Adults

Abstract
Objective : This study presents a systematic review that examine the effects of walking programs on healthy older adults; we confirm effect on health promotion in the elderly and we would like to suggest the need to d evelop a walking program for the eld erly.

Methods : Research questions, the technical form of systematic literature review, were established based on the PICO-S framework. This systematic review 1,563 studies were collected through search engines using and excluded 1,551 studies in accordance with the inclusion and exclusion criteria and the final 12 studies were selected.

Results : The evaluation of the quality of the final literature presented a result suitable for the purpose of the study as the risk of bias was low. As a physical activity suitable for the elderly, it was confirmed that the gait program satisfies all areas of functional health, chronic disease prevention and risk reduction, psychological health, and social performance that affect the elderly health.

Conclusion : Based on the research results, it is necessary to develop a walking program for the healthy elderly as a practical study to solve social problems occurring in an aged society. In addition, a walking program for the elderly that can improve social relations and prevent chronic diseases, cognitive decline, and depression should be developed to suit the physical environment of Korea, taking into account the impact on the health promotion of the elderly in Korea.
